"Before borrowing money from a friend it's best to decide which you need most"

- Joe Moore

About this Quote

The quote "Before borrowing money from a buddy it's finest to choose which you require most" by Joe Moore uses a thoughtful reflection on the potential complexities and priorities associated with friendships and financial matters. This declaration suggests a reflection of values, where one should weigh the significance of maintaining a healthy, intact relationship versus the need of financial assistance.

Obtaining cash from a buddy can in some cases blur the lines in between an individual relationship and a transactional interaction, presenting stress that may not have existed previously. Cash, while a needed resource, has the power to affect individual characteristics considerably. If the debtor struggles to pay back the loan or if there are misconceptions about the terms, it might result in bitterness or a breakdown in communication. This can strain the friendship, sometimes irreparably.

Moore's quote implies that one need to seriously evaluate the scenario before choosing to approach a buddy for financial help. This indicates thinking about whether you are willing to possibly run the risk of the friendship for the monetary help. The relationship may be of more intrinsic worth in the long term, providing psychological support, companionship, and shared experiences that cash can not buy.

Moreover, this quote invites reflection on self-reliance and alternative options. It motivates people to check out other avenues of monetary support that do not involve risking meaningful individual relationships. This could include checking out official loan provider, seeking a side job, or making financial sacrifices where possible.

Ultimately, Joe Moore's words function as a cautionary pointer of the delicate relationship in between cash and personal connections. It highlights the significance of insight and personal concerns, prompting people to thoroughly think about the ramifications of linking monetary and individual matters. Thus, deciding "which you require most"-- cash or the enduring bond with a friend-- becomes a necessary step in browsing these possibly dirty waters.
